Phone Number 18004447171
Ambassador Hotel
, Orlando, FL United States
Pets
No
17
May

Ambassador Hotel, Orlando

Ambassador Hotel

Ambassador Hotel

Price & Availability

Similar Hotels you may also like

Popular properties similar to Ambassador Hotel
Hampton Inn & Suites Orlando Intl Dr N
Fairfield Inn & Suites Orlando at Seaworld
Caribe Royale
Hilton Garden Inn Orlando Downtown
Meliá Orlando Celebration